How does advanced nsfw ai filter offensive media?

Advanced NSFW AI makes use of powerful filtering that weeds out objectionable media on many platforms. Most of these systems make use of deep learning-based algorithms, which are trained to identify patterns in content-textual, visual, or audio-that might be inappropriate or harmful. According to a report by TechCrunch in 2022, the advanced AI systems can filter more than 10,000 pieces of media per second with efficiency, filtering out all explicit or harmful content in real time and reducing the possibility of users coming across offensive material.

It heavily relies on computer vision and natural language processing, which analyzes the visual content in the form of images and videos, and also the text-based inputs to ensure that the media crossing the platforms stays within the pre-set guidelines of ethics via social media, video streaming services, and chat applications. For instance, AI-powered platforms like YouTube and Twitch have used similar systems to moderate millions of hours of live-streamed content, with AI-assisted moderation now handling over 80% of flagged content within minutes. This not only reduces the burden on human moderators but also increases efficiency in the removal of offensive content.

Advanced NSFW AI works by analyzing several key components: context, sentiment, and relevance. This may involve flagging an image not just for explicit nudity but also due to the context of a photo, including suggestive poses, usually associated with sexual harassment or abuse on digital platforms. The AI is also designed to learn over time, adapting to new types of offensive content that may emerge, such as offensive memes or harmful slang. These systems have, through recent improvements, become increasingly adept at detecting those insidious types of abusive content-like cyberbullying or hate speech-where the creative use of language masks their malicious intent.

Context plays an important role in how NSFW AI detects banned content. The AI makes a distinction between appropriate and not-appropriate media, depending on the context. According to MIT Technology Review:. This would include, for example, an image of the nude sculpture in an art gallery, but would exclude a picture of explicit content. This kind of flexibility makes sure that real media will not be arbitrarily censored as part of its effort to protect the users from potentially harmful or offensive material.
